Responsibilities:
- Participates in hospice administrative tasks involving employed and contracted physicians, including support for eligibility review, physician and nurse practitioner hiring, orientation, and mentorship in complex case management
- Assures that medical care is high-quality and appropriate when delivered in homes, hospitals, long term care facilities, Residences, and In-Patient or Assisted Living Facilities
- Participates in Hospice medical on-call activities
- Serves as Hospice Medical Director designee when required
- Collaborates in activities to improve access to hospice and helps plan and participate in activities or improve quality of hospice care, optimize financial status, and enhance patient/family satisfaction.
- Assists in overseeing palliative care service activities of physicians and nurse practitioners
- Works with practice administration to ensure that the palliative care services maintained by MJHS Hospice and Palliative Care are consistently high-quality and efficient; participates in quality tracking and improvement activities
- When appropriate, may assist with practice administration of the palliative care services maintained by MJHS Hospice and Palliative Care to ensure consistent compliance with regulation
- Assists in the creation of new programs, when appropriate, to better meet the needs of the particular service area
Qualifications:
- Graduate from an accredited Medical College
- Completion of post-graduate internship and residency required
- Doctor of Medicine or Osteopathy with current license to practice and prescribe scheduled drugs
- >5 years of hospice experience preferred
- Able to obtain staff privileges at participating healthcare facilities
- Administrative experience, e.g., oversight of medical practice or a quality program, strongly recommended
- New York State MD licensure, CPR-BLS
- Valid N.Y.S. Driver's License preferred
- Subspecialty certification in Hospice and Palliative Medicine required or obtained within one year of hire
